Growing: Not for the 'Plant and Pray' Crowd
This strain demands the kind of attention usually reserved for exotic houseplants or emotionally needy pets. Indoor growers report that 82% bud density rates are achievable, but only if you're willing to baby these plants like they're your firstborn. The purple and orange coloration shows up when you nail the temperature drops, making your grow tent look like a tiny autumn wonderland. Expect flowering around 8-9 weeks, during which time you'll develop an unhealthy emotional attachment to each trichome.
